Online Shopping Alert: Get Glam in Vintage Dior

Courtesy yoox.com

One way to make sure you’ll never see yourself coming and going like Sarah Jessica Parker did with her Sex and the City premiere-dress debacle, is to follow the lead of stars like Natalie Portman and Nicole Kidman — and even Parker herself on luckier days — and go with vintage couture. But if you’re not one of Hollywood’s elite, getting your hands on high-end vintage can be next to impossible. Or at least it used to be. Yoox.com is now selling off an extensive collection of designs by fashion icon Christian Dior that spans decades, from the design house’s launch in the 1940s through the ’80s and beyond. The Long Live Christian Dior project includes everything from museum quality pieces to chic finds to wear around town, all curated by former New York Times style editor Holly Brubach.
